You can pulp your documents by allowing them to soak in a water and bleach mixture for about 24 hours. Then, after they have been thoroughly soaked, you can use a hand blender to pulp the documents so that none of your personal information is identifiable. Cutting or shredding by hand.

Break cardboard into small pieces before putting it into bags. Flatten corrugated cardboard boxes into bundles. Bundles of flattened cardboard, newspapers, and magazines should be no more than 18 inches high and should be secured with sturdy twine. Dont use tape.
How to dispose of confidential information Check all paper waste that you throw away if it contains personal or sensitive data, it needs to be securely shredded. Use the confidential waste bin or cross-cut shredder in your workspace for document disposal. Dont leave confidential waste in bags in public areas.

At home you can throw newspapers away with your domestic recycling. For businesses it can be disposed of in bins specifically for paper recycling or dry mixed recycling. These will be taken to a relevant recycling centre for processing and recycling alongside other types of paper.
